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
4 changes: 4 additions & 0 deletions README.md
Original file line number Diff line number Diff line change
@@ -1,3 +1,7 @@
# WARNING

**This repo is archived. Please check the forked one https://github.com/feederco/go-socket.io.**

# go-socket.io

go-socket.io is library an implementation of [Socket.IO](http://socket.io) in Golang, which is a realtime application framework.
Expand Down
2 changes: 1 addition & 1 deletion _examples/client/main.go
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@ import (
"log"
"time"

socketio "github.com/googollee/go-socket.io"
socketio "github.com/feederco/go-socket.io"
)

func main() {
Expand Down
10 changes: 5 additions & 5 deletions client.go
Original file line number Diff line number Diff line change
Expand Up @@ -6,11 +6,11 @@ import (
"path"
"strings"

"github.com/googollee/go-socket.io/engineio"
"github.com/googollee/go-socket.io/engineio/transport"
"github.com/googollee/go-socket.io/engineio/transport/polling"
"github.com/googollee/go-socket.io/logger"
"github.com/googollee/go-socket.io/parser"
"github.com/feederco/go-socket.io/engineio"
"github.com/feederco/go-socket.io/engineio/transport"
"github.com/feederco/go-socket.io/engineio/transport/polling"
"github.com/feederco/go-socket.io/logger"
"github.com/feederco/go-socket.io/parser"
)

var EmptyAddrErr = errors.New("empty addr")
Expand Down
4 changes: 2 additions & 2 deletions connection.go
Original file line number Diff line number Diff line change
Expand Up @@ -8,8 +8,8 @@ import (
"reflect"
"sync"

"github.com/googollee/go-socket.io/engineio"
"github.com/googollee/go-socket.io/parser"
"github.com/feederco/go-socket.io/engineio"
"github.com/feederco/go-socket.io/parser"
)

// Conn is a connection in go-socket.io
Expand Down
4 changes: 2 additions & 2 deletions connection_handlers.go
Original file line number Diff line number Diff line change
Expand Up @@ -3,8 +3,8 @@ package socketio
import (
"log"

"github.com/googollee/go-socket.io/logger"
"github.com/googollee/go-socket.io/parser"
"github.com/feederco/go-socket.io/logger"
"github.com/feederco/go-socket.io/parser"
)

var emtpyFH = newAckFunc(func() {})
Expand Down
4 changes: 2 additions & 2 deletions connection_handlers_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-8,8 +8,8 @@ import (
"github.com/stretchr/testify/assert"
"github.com/stretchr/testify/require"

"github.com/googollee/go-socket.io/engineio/session"
"github.com/googollee/go-socket.io/parser"
"github.com/feederco/go-socket.io/engineio/session"
"github.com/feederco/go-socket.io/parser"
)

type testStr struct {
Expand Down
2 changes: 1 addition & 1 deletion engineio/_examples/main.go
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 import (
"log"
"net/http/httptest"

"github.com/googollee/go-socket.io/engineio"
"github.com/feederco/go-socket.io/engineio"
)

func main() {
Expand Down
10 changes: 5 additions & 5 deletions engineio/client.go
Original file line number Diff line number Diff line change
Expand Up @@ -8,11 +8,11 @@ import (
"sync"
"time"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/engineio/packet"
"github.com/googollee/go-socket.io/engineio/session"
"github.com/googollee/go-socket.io/engineio/transport"
"github.com/googollee/go-socket.io/logger"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/session"
"github.com/feederco/go-socket.io/engineio/transport"
"github.com/feederco/go-socket.io/logger"
)

// Opener is client connection which need receive open message first.
Expand Down
2 changes: 1 addition & 1 deletion engineio/connect.go
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 import (
"net/http"
"net/url"

"github.com/googollee/go-socket.io/engineio/session"
"github.com/feederco/go-socket.io/engineio/session"
)

// Conn is connection by client session
Expand Down
6 changes: 3 additions & 3 deletions engineio/dialer.go
Original file line number Diff line number Diff line change
Expand Up @@ -6,9 +6,9 @@ import (
"net/http"
"net/url"

"github.com/googollee/go-socket.io/engineio/packet"
"github.com/googollee/go-socket.io/engineio/transport"
"github.com/googollee/go-socket.io/logger"
"github.com/feederco/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/transport"
"github.com/feederco/go-socket.io/logger"
)

// Dialer is dialer configure.
Expand Down
2 changes: 1 addition & 1 deletion engineio/packet/decoder.go
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@ package packet
import (
"io"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/frame"
)

// FrameReader is the reader which supports framing.
Expand Down
2 changes: 1 addition & 1 deletion engineio/packet/decoder_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@ import (
"github.com/stretchr/testify/assert"
"github.com/stretchr/testify/require"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/frame"
)

var tests = []struct {
Expand Down
4 changes: 2 additions & 2 deletions engineio/packet/encoder.go
Original file line number Diff line number Diff line change
Expand Up @@ -3,8 +3,8 @@ package packet
import (
"io"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/logger"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/logger"
)

// FrameWriter is the writer which supports framing.
Expand Down
2 changes: 1 addition & 1 deletion engineio/packet/encoder_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 import (

"github.com/stretchr/testify/assert"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/frame"
)

func TestEncoder(t *testing.T) {
Expand Down
2 changes: 1 addition & 1 deletion engineio/packet/fake_discarder.go
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@ package packet
import (
"io"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/frame"
)

type fakeOneFrameDiscarder struct{}
Expand Down
2 changes: 1 addition & 1 deletion engineio/packet/fake_frame.go
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@ package packet
import (
"bytes"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/frame"
)

type fakeFrame struct {
Expand Down
2 changes: 1 addition & 1 deletion engineio/packet/fake_reader.go
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 import (
"io"
"io/ioutil"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/frame"
)

type fakeConnReader struct {
Expand Down
2 changes: 1 addition & 1 deletion engineio/packet/fake_writer.go
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@ package packet
import (
"io"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/frame"
)

type fakeConnWriter struct {
Expand Down
2 changes: 1 addition & 1 deletion engineio/packet/packet.go
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
package packet

import "github.com/googollee/go-socket.io/engineio/frame"
import "github.com/feederco/go-socket.io/engineio/frame"

// Type is the type of packet
type Type int
Expand Down
2 changes: 1 addition & 1 deletion engineio/packet/packet_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@ import (
"github.com/stretchr/testify/assert"
"github.com/stretchr/testify/require"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/frame"
)

func TestPacketType(t *testing.T) {
Expand Down
2 changes: 1 addition & 1 deletion engineio/packet/types.go
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
package packet

import (
"github.com/googollee/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/frame"
)

type Frame struct {
Expand Down
4 changes: 2 additions & 2 deletions engineio/payload/data_test.go
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
package payload

import (
"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/packet"
)

type Packet struct {
Expand Down
4 changes: 2 additions & 2 deletions engineio/payload/decoder.go
Original file line number Diff line number Diff line change
Expand Up @@ -6,8 +6,8 @@ import (
"io"
"io/ioutil"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/packet"
)

type byteReader interface {
Expand Down
4 changes: 2 additions & 2 deletions engineio/payload/encoder.go
Original file line number Diff line number Diff line change
Expand Up @@ -6,8 +6,8 @@ import (
"io"
"unicode/utf8"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/packet"
)

type writerFeeder interface {
Expand Down
4 changes: 2 additions & 2 deletions engineio/payload/encoder_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-11,8 +11,8 @@ import (
"github.com/stretchr/testify/assert"
"github.com/stretchr/testify/require"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/packet"
)

type fakeWriterFeeder struct {
Expand Down
4 changes: 2 additions & 2 deletions engineio/payload/payload.go
Original file line number Diff line number Diff line change
Expand Up @@ -7,8 +7,8 @@ import (
"sync/atomic"
"time"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/packet"
)

type readArg struct {
Expand Down
4 changes: 2 additions & 2 deletions engineio/payload/payload_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-11,8 +11,8 @@ import (
"github.com/stretchr/testify/assert"
"github.com/stretchr/testify/require"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/packet"
)

func TestPayloadFeedIn(t *testing.T) {
Expand Down
4 changes: 2 additions & 2 deletions engineio/server.go
Original file line number Diff line number Diff line change
Expand Up @@ -12,8 +12,8 @@ import (

"github.com/gorilla/websocket"

"github.com/googollee/go-socket.io/engineio/session"
"github.com/googollee/go-socket.io/engineio/transport"
"github.com/feederco/go-socket.io/engineio/session"
"github.com/feederco/go-socket.io/engineio/transport"
)

// Server is instance of server
Expand Down
8 changes: 4 additions & 4 deletions engineio/server_options.go
Original file line number Diff line number Diff line change
@@ -1,13 +1,13 @@
package engineio

import (
"github.com/googollee/go-socket.io/engineio/session"
"github.com/feederco/go-socket.io/engineio/session"
"net/http"
"time"

"github.com/googollee/go-socket.io/engineio/transport"
"github.com/googollee/go-socket.io/engineio/transport/polling"
"github.com/googollee/go-socket.io/engineio/transport/websocket"
"github.com/feederco/go-socket.io/engineio/transport"
"github.com/feederco/go-socket.io/engineio/transport/polling"
"github.com/feederco/go-socket.io/engineio/transport/websocket"
)

// Options is options to create a server.
Expand Down
12 changes: 6 additions & 6 deletions engineio/server_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-13,12 +13,12 @@ import (
"github.com/stretchr/testify/assert"
"github.com/stretchr/testify/require"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/engineio/packet"
"github.com/googollee/go-socket.io/engineio/session"
"github.com/googollee/go-socket.io/engineio/transport"
"github.com/googollee/go-socket.io/engineio/transport/polling"
"github.com/googollee/go-socket.io/engineio/transport/websocket"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/session"
"github.com/feederco/go-socket.io/engineio/transport"
"github.com/feederco/go-socket.io/engineio/transport/polling"
"github.com/feederco/go-socket.io/engineio/transport/websocket"
)

func TestEnginePolling(t *testing.T) {
Expand Down
2 changes: 1 addition & 1 deletion engineio/session/base.go
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
package session

import (
"github.com/googollee/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/frame"
)

// FrameType is type of message frame.
Expand Down
10 changes: 5 additions & 5 deletions engineio/session/session.go
Original file line number Diff line number Diff line change
Expand Up @@ -8,11 +8,11 @@ import (
"sync"
"time"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/engineio/packet"
"github.com/googollee/go-socket.io/engineio/payload"
"github.com/googollee/go-socket.io/engineio/transport"
"github.com/googollee/go-socket.io/logger"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/payload"
"github.com/feederco/go-socket.io/engineio/transport"
"github.com/feederco/go-socket.io/logger"
)

// Pauser is connection which can be paused and resumes.
Expand Down
10 changes: 5 additions & 5 deletions engineio/transport/polling/connect.go
Original file line number Diff line number Diff line change
Expand Up @@ -11,11 +11,11 @@ import (
"net/url"
"sync/atomic"

"github.com/googollee/go-socket.io/engineio/packet"
"github.com/googollee/go-socket.io/engineio/payload"
"github.com/googollee/go-socket.io/engineio/transport"
"github.com/googollee/go-socket.io/engineio/transport/utils"
"github.com/googollee/go-socket.io/logger"
"github.com/feederco/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/payload"
"github.com/feederco/go-socket.io/engineio/transport"
"github.com/feederco/go-socket.io/engineio/transport/utils"
"github.com/feederco/go-socket.io/logger"
)

type clientConn struct {
Expand Down
6 changes: 3 additions & 3 deletions engineio/transport/polling/connect_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-13,9 +13,9 @@ import (
"github.com/stretchr/testify/assert"
"github.com/stretchr/testify/require"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/engineio/packet"
"github.com/googollee/go-socket.io/engineio/transport"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/transport"
)

func TestDialOpen(t *testing.T) {
Expand Down
6 changes: 3 additions & 3 deletions engineio/transport/polling/polling_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-12,9 +12,9 @@ import (
"github.com/stretchr/testify/assert"
"github.com/stretchr/testify/require"

"github.com/googollee/go-socket.io/engineio/frame"
"github.com/googollee/go-socket.io/engineio/packet"
"github.com/googollee/go-socket.io/engineio/transport"
"github.com/feederco/go-socket.io/engineio/frame"
"github.com/feederco/go-socket.io/engineio/packet"
"github.com/feederco/go-socket.io/engineio/transport"
)

var tests = []struct {
Expand Down
Loading